Planerio is revolutionizing workforce management in healthcare. With our AI-based software, smartphone app and our technological lead, we digitize and automate all processes related to personnel deployment. We bring medical professionals exactly where they are needed most. As part of our absences team, you’re working to create the best-in-class planning solutions for our customers.
As a Senior Software Engineer (f/m/d) at Planerio, you will play a key role in building and evolving our core platform, with a growing focus on AI-powered product features. You will work on cloud-native services, take ownership of existing systems, and continuously improve them, from refactoring and modernization to reducing technical debt.
A central part of your role will be contributing to our "bets" team: high-impact initiatives that shape the future of our product. The first of these is the integration of AI and LLMs into our platform, enabling intelligent, context-aware experiences for our users, built with a strong focus on data privacy, user rights, and permissions.
You will be part of a collaborative, agile team, including a Tech Lead, Product Owner, Data Scientist, and Full Stack Developer, working closely across disciplines to deliver reliable, scalable, and innovative solutions.

- Develop, maintain, and enhance backend services using Kotlin/Java and Spring Boot.
- Take ownership of existing systems and drive their continuous improvement through refactoring, modernization, and technical excellence.
- Design and implement AI-powered features and LLM integrations with a strong focus on security, user rights, and permissions.
- Build robust REST APIs and integrations that support multiple services, clients, and business-critical workflows.
- Use Python for AI-related tooling, scripting, lightweight services, or orchestration of ML/LLM components.
- Contribute to the full software lifecycle, from architecture and development to testing, deployment, and operations in AWS.
- 5+ years of experience in backend software development using Kotlin and/or Java with Spring Boot.
- Strong experience designing REST APIs, integrating distributed systems, and working with relational databases and ORM frameworks.
- Experience or strong interest in AI technologies such as LLMs, prompt engineering, RAG architectures, or similar approaches.
- Hands-on experience with automated testing, CI/CD pipelines, and operating cloud-based applications in AWS.
- Strong engineering mindset with a focus on clean code, maintainability, scalability, and software quality.
- Fluent English and the ability to thrive in a collaborative, agile, and cross-functional environment.
Nice to Have / Strong Plus:
- Experience using Python for AI tooling, scripting, or lightweight services.
- Knowledge of AWS services such as ECS, Bedrock, or SageMaker.
- Experience with event-driven architectures and messaging systems such as Kafka.
- Frontend experience with React and TypeScript.
- Familiarity with machine learning concepts and collaboration with Data Scientists.
- Experience in SaaS and/or B2B software environments and German language skills.
